Dr. Rajkumar: The Incomparable Acting Legend
No discussion about Kannada cinema is complete without mentioning Dr. Rajkumar, often hailed as the 'Annavaru' (elder brother) of the industry. This is a guy who wasn't just an actor; he was an institution. He was a symbol of dignity, humility, and talent. Dr. Rajkumar's journey in cinema is an inspiring tale of hard work and dedication. He started his career in theater and then transitioned to films, where he quickly made a name for himself. His on-screen presence was magnetic; he had the ability to captivate audiences with his nuanced performances and his incredible range. He could portray a wide variety of characters, from the most serious to the most comedic roles. His dialogues, delivered with his trademark clarity and emotion, became iconic. He had a way of bringing depth and authenticity to every role, making each character feel real and relatable. But Dr. Rajkumar was more than just a talented actor; he was also a man of immense integrity. He was known for his down-to-earth nature and his commitment to his fans. He had a unique ability to connect with people from all walks of life, making him a beloved figure across Karnataka and beyond. He was known for his humility and his respect for others, and he always put the interests of the public first. He was a role model for aspiring actors, demonstrating that success could be achieved through hard work, talent, and ethical behavior. His impact on Kannada cinema is immeasurable. He not only acted in hundreds of films but also sang many songs, which remain popular to this day. His films have entertained generations, and his legacy continues to inspire. He will always be remembered as one of the greatest actors in Indian cinema and a true icon of Kannada culture.

Ambareesh: The Rebel Star of Kannada Cinema
We can't forget Ambareesh, the 'Rebel Star'. He was an actor known for his charisma, his rebellious spirit, and his powerful screen presence. He has entertained audiences with his charm and wit. He was a man of the people, and his popularity transcended geographical boundaries. He had a way of connecting with the masses, and he was known for his warmth and generosity. Ambareesh brought a unique brand of masculinity to Kannada cinema. He was known for his action-packed roles. His dialogues were punchy, and his swagger was unmatched. He played many roles in his career, and his impact on Kannada cinema is undeniable. He also had a passion for politics and served as a Member of Parliament. He wasn't afraid to speak his mind, and he always stood up for what he believed in. Ambareesh was a true icon, and his legacy will continue to inspire. His performances remain etched in the hearts of his fans.
